I have hunted gorax a lot, and I found that a team works best, remeber to know your role though. Best bet is a SL, a TKM and a Master commando who knows how to use his flamethrowers <---- notice multiple. The TKM's sole responsiblity is to keep the gorax intimidated and taunted. The Commando kills the gorax, and the Sl keep everyone on there feet.

REMEMBER to keep the gorax intimidated. With 80% kinetic comp/ COB/ melee toughness. a TKM can tank a Gorax for a long time, but the Commando has to stay in Melee range, and they are vitually defensesless. the gorax has AOE attacks that will spill over to the commando.

Why would you even think about taking an ancientwith TKM? It takes like 20 minutes for a group 10of swordsmen and riflemen to bring one down. You wouldn't even come close to scratching it with a VK. 450k HAM, heavy armor, 95% to everything. You would litterally be doing 1% of your normal damage to him. You would max out on BF before you came close to getting him at 75% HAM and be doing even less damage at that point. You would also go through about 4 suits of armor before somebody came along and thought of you as a free tank assuming they wanted to waste the condition on their own weapon.
